Rajeshji, this is the female flower showing enlarged calyx. The male flowers have a simple calyx, hence the name dimorpho calyx. Both unisexual flowers are seen on the same plant (monoecious). Regards, On Thursday, September 20, 2012 8:03:50 PM UTC+5:30, Rajesh Sachdev wrote: > > Dimorphocalyx g
